How can we maximize our Social Security payment?
In 2025, the highest Social Security payment is $5,180. Although it is true that reaching such a high figure is difficult, we can achieve it based on our work history.
- Retirement age. The minimum age for Social Security is 62, but it is a mistake to apply for the check so early if we want to have a high benefit. In order to enjoy it to the full, it is better to wait until the age of 70.
- Years worked. The minimum number of years worked to avoid a penalty in Social Security is 35 years. Any time less than that will mean we lose part of our benefit. The Administration calculates the cheque based on the 35 years worked with the highest salary.
- The salary as a worker. This section is related to the previous one. If we take this into account, the payment will be higher the higher our salary.
Taking all this into account, we can conclude that it is necessary to have a high wage for 35 years and to retire as late as possible. Only in this way will we be able to obtain a monthly benefit of $5,180, if not something close to it.

Additional Social Security payments
The truth is that if our Social Security payment is insufficient, we can always apply for additional benefits provided by the United States government. Without a doubt, other checks like SSI or SNAP can be extremely beneficial.
On the one hand, SNAP Food Stamps provide a check for up to $292 to purchase food. This payment is very beneficial to all Americans with low incomes. On the other hand, SSI provides up to $967 per month, depending on your income.
